- hey hey heyWells Fargo - Calling to offer special program... Returned call to # 877-740-3336 and followed the automated prompts to be removed from the marketing list. Response stated it could take up to 5 business days to be removed from this marketing effort and 30 days for all future marketing efforts. It was a very simple and non threatening call.

- Ron Ernie..America's Most Wanted DJWell, they call and call...finally I put the prerecorded phone signal along with the announcement "The number you have dialed is not in service at this time." You can get that recording and record it and put it on your answering machine when needed. What it does: The beginning signal tone it sends tells the automated calling computer it is a bad number...the computer making the call then flags the number and they never call again..
